Any time you've ever before paid in the gasoline push with a credit or debit cards, your've probably observed those cautions regarding machines. They do say you might have a large hold on tight their credit for most sum of money and, if you don't think its great, blame their bank.
It's not exactly that effortlessly revealed.
At some gas stations, the hold is for $50. At some it's $75. And also at some in better Cleveland, it's as high as $125.
Very even if you pick merely $20 worthy of of petrol, you can have a hold on tight your own debit or bank card for $125 for approximately 7 days.
"It's a big problem," mentioned Gray Taylor, vice president of studies and tech during the National Association of efficiency shop.
If you use a debit cards, that could mean you have over $100 "frozen" in your bank checking account unnecessarily, and therefore could cause more monitors or costs to jump while in the times when you're waiting for the hold to end. You certainly cannot withdraw or incorporate that money until the hold expires.
Should you ever asked the fuel station about this, they've probably blamed the financial institution. Any time you've ever expected their financial, they've most likely attributed the gas place.
"The solution station controls this," stated FirstMerit financial spokesman Robert Townsend.
"They can put their pumps to ping is the reason whatever levels they want. It could be for just $1 to ensure there is certainly a live membership attached to the swiped card or an increased amount to include what they think is actually an optimum fill-up expense. This is certainly comparable to how accommodations and vehicle hire agencies usually placed keeps on debit credit purchases," the guy stated.
